CAN TRADITIONAL PERSONAL COMPUTER VANISH? Student’s Name: Instructor’s Name: Course Code & Name: Date of Submission: Can Traditional Personal Computer Vanish Introduction Computer technology has been evolving steadily since the invention of an integrated circuit by Robert Noyce and Jack Kibly in 1958. Every part of the computer has been changing with new advancement being reported in the market one after another in a systematic manner. The development of the first personal computer in 1981 by IBM was initially considered as the greatest milestone in the computer technology evolution. Most individual thought that the long awaited discovery has been made, and it is here to stay. However, the development of computer technology did not stop. Discovery of the first personal computer resulted in the development of a number of companies all focusing on developing the most refined product to satisfy consumers demand. This emergency of new companies led to the development of stiff competition in the field with each company trying to develop the best product ever. This was done by refining one or more aspects of a personal computer1. Different companies worked hard to decrease the physical size of important computer components while increasing their capacity. This has been achieved slowly and it can be demonstrated by the recent development of 1 terabyte hard disk, 8 GB RAM and refinement of more computer features that include development of laptops and desktops with higher storage and operational capacity. This went hand in hand with the improvement of the computer processor to increase computer operational speed. However, this evolution took a new turn after the introduction of the first iPad in 2010. Researchers are now more interested in developing tablets as compared to personal computers. Moreover, consumers are more interested in owning tablets as they were previously interested in buying a personal computer. However, this does not mean that tablets are going to replace personal computers completely in operations. Personal computers still have an extensive range of operations that it can handle as compared to a tablet. In this regard, it will be extremely hard for a tablet and other related technologies to replace the personal computer. This paper evaluates the dominance of the PC in the market today and weighs the possibility of PC being replaced by a tablet. The paper proposed that personal computers popularity is going down, however personal computers are here to stay, and not even tablets can replace them. The traditional Personal Computer (PC) is no longer the major player in the technology world Traditional personal computer sales have been recording exponential growth since the invention of the first PC. At this time, the competition was only based on the brands and the type of manufacture, or the machine size and capacity. However, the emergency of substitutive technology brought a great shock to the computer industry. The industry experienced a decline in the level of the PC demand in the market. This trend was expected to continue as more substitutive devices were manufactured from all over and worse from the companies that previously dealt with PC manufacturing. Therefore, a number of companies that were previously concentrating on expanding PC technology shifted their attention into the manufacturing of tablets. In addition, most individuals who initially used PC for substituted tasks shifted their interest to the tablet. This general situation resulted into a decline in the number of manufactured and supplied PC in the market while the PC demand declined from where it was previously. In this regard, it is true to say that PC is no longer the major technology for it is currently sharing the manufactured memory chips with other substitutive technologies, unlike in the past where memory chips were manufactured targeting personal computer's manufacturers as the main consumers. A Memory chip is currently used by, smartphones, tablets, digital cameras, video console, and computers. Therefore, if the leading ability of a PC will be measured based on the memory chip it consumes, it is evident that PC is not currently the major technology in the world. However, it is not right to conclude that the PC will be extinct. Although there is advancement in technology, and similar diverse technologies have been developed, there is no any emerged technology that had managed to substitute the PC completely, therefore, it is not end yet, PC are still more useful especially in business world than all other emerging technology, particularly where intensive data entry, data processing, and programming is required2. Manufacturing and Sale of Personal Computers The sale of personal computers was growing steadily before the invention of iPad technology. At that time, all people required a personal computer for one purpose to another with these purpose ranging from internet access, communication, programming, designing, office work processing, and entertainment among others. However, the invention of a tablet resulted to decline in the demand for personal computers. This is because tablets, which are more portable, substituted a number of personal computer's functions, carrying with them a huge number of individuals who used to purchase personal computers to carry out these tasks. Some of these tasks include internet access, entertainment, and communication. This resulted to a decline in the personal computer demands. This trend can be demonstrated in the graph below: According to Kass, the statistics regarding the sale of personal computer, integrating desktops and laptops, has been declining since 2010, after the invention of the first iPad, while that of tablets has been increasing3. Although, the number of PC sales has always been more than that of the tablets, the gap between the two is decreasing on detail basis such that it is predicted that the sales of tablets will be more than that of PC by the end of 2015. This situation was once predicted by Steve jobs in 2010 after the invention of the first iPad. Although it has not yet been fulfilled, there is a clear indication more people finds tablet technology more viable to them as compared to the PC technology. This is demonstrated in the table below4: According to the graph below, it is evidence that the rate of PC sale was high than any other similar technology products immediately after the release of the smartphones and tablets in the market in the last quarter of 2008. However, the sales of other products have been increasing gradually, an aspect that has affected the PC demand in the market. Smartphones and tablets allowed access to the internet and thus, those who were purchasing PCs for internet access preferred other options since they were more portable and with similar provisions as PCs. In addition, those who needed PCs for communication also had an alternative for this. This can be used to explain the shift of the PC consumption after the introduction of smartphones and tablets in the market. However, there is still a group whose need for PC have not been substituted by this technology yet. Therefore, this group will still remain in demand for PCs as long as it is the only alternative to handling their needs. Therefore, we cannot call it the end yet. PCs are still useful to a huge number of the population especially in the offices and other workplaces. Thus, manufacturers will still have to keep on manufacturing the PCs to cater for the few who are still in need of it5. There has been a number of prediction regarding the PC sales from 2010 to 2015 or more. Most of these predictions demonstrated that the number of PCs sales and shipments will decrease gradually from 2010 and stabilize later. According to Hessinger, PCs sales were expected to drop in 2013 by 10.3% that was the worst predicted situation. Unfortunately, the actual declined was more than the predicted value by 3.6%. This decline according to Liedtke returned the value of PCs sales back to what was sold on 2009. It was also predicted that PCs sales would fall in 2014 with 4% prior to its stabilization at a level it was in, in 2008. This prediction demonstrates that even the research established that PC will remain in use by a certain group of the population even after the tablet has dominated the market. Just like in any other industry, every product experiences the threat of substitution. However, substitution does not completely wipe out the original product. Actually, most people make a change expecting to have more advantages over the new similar product, only to be disappointed. PCs are no exception, although the introduction of tablet shock the PC market, the market will at some point define a new equilibrium. Based on this analysis, PC will always be needed by a group of people in the market. In this regard, it is expected that the PC market will reach a point where it cannot be influenced by more growth in the tablet demand. Thus, PC is not expected to be forgotten they will still remain and be used by those who cannot manage without them6. Therefore, it is not possible for the tablet to replace the PCs. Personal Computer (Laptop) versus Tablet PC is a general purpose machine created in different sizes and capacity. It includes desktops and laptops. The laptop is the latest technology of a PC. A laptop is normally typified as a mobile PC. It is a device in which one can do all tasks accessible in a desktop but in a compact, light, mobile fashion. Laptops have turned to be smaller and lighter over the years. Moreover, a laptop has managed essential strides in performance, functionality and power. Laptops have turned to be the most preferred device of computing since it permits them to complete the entire task needed on the desktop though with the flexibility and mobility convenience. On the other hand, a tablet is currently the mobile technology pinnacle. A tablet is compact, very easy to carry and extremely easy. Nevertheless, they do not have the laptop processing power. Their computing functionality is extremely limited, though it is enough for some individuals. Tablets are ideal for individuals who casually browse the web. This includes accessing a popular website or reading the news as well as those who wish to watch films or TV, playing lightweight games while traveling. Moreover, tablets can be employed in a number of specialized professions such as music and design. Nevertheless, these extremes are not very suitable for some aspects of these professions, for instance, heavy researching, presentation creation and arrangement, and hardcore gamers. Therefore, the user's choice depends on what they prefer. Tablets are more expensive than laptops in most cases despite the limited functionality. The only other advantage that a laptop has over a tablet is that a tablet can manage to preserve its battery charge for a longer time than a laptop8. Ever since the introduction of the iPad as the main product of technology, the question of whether a tablet can replace a personal computer such as a laptop. The similarity in the operation of a tablet with that of a laptop has made many people think that a tablet is there to replace a personal computer. However, this is not possible. Although a tablet can perform most of the laptop functions, it cannot perform all. The laptop remains powerful than a tablet in a number of ways, an aspect that guarantees laptop a higher lifespan than most people expects. Moreover the use of a laptop or a tablet mostly depends on the kind of technological aspects that one is more preferred. There are people who can manage satisfying or their technological needs with a tablet while others cannot. Laptops contain more inherent benefits over tablets. Laptops, as a rule, contain extra powerful processing hardware, permitting an extensive range of uses, provide a better ability to multitask and enhance faster performance. Laptops can also handle common uses of tablet easily for instance media streaming and web browsing, and then go essentially further, with uses that range from simple entry of data to difficult tasks that include video and photo editing. Games might be an essential part of every app store, however, demanding PC gaming is much more than Cut the Rope or Angry Bird. This depends on discrete processing of graphics and faster processors to handle complex rendered settings at frame rates and resolutions that tablets cannot manage. Actually, there is no PC gaming tablet that can match the best laptop in the entry-level of gaming. For instance, Razer Edge Pro tablet that is among the best in PC gaming cannot be compared with the performance of MSI GX70 3Be-007US laptop. The best tablet can currently handle anything demanding storage space between 16 and 128 GB, however, an average laptop can manage 500 GB and more9. Laptops contain the advantage of having a built-in mouse and keyboard, permitting the users to do all mouse related work and typing. On the contrary, touch screens used in tablets do not provide the same granular control level that a cursor and mouse do. Actually, screen keyboards employed in tablets are only fit for keying in short text bursts, for instance, a tweet or status update. A physical keyboard is a necessity for keying in a long text block and a mouse is very efficient for links clicking, frequent windows swapping, and general movements as compared to a touch screen. This is even more essential in the workplace where most tasks require intensive data entry. There is also an aspect of peripherals and ports. Although both tablets and laptops contain devices and accessories ecosystem around them, laptops also have a number of USB ports that are extensively compatible and HDMI outputs among other features, which work with a number of accessories which do not require to be modified to a particular device. Laptops are best and easy option based on the human interface that range from keyboards to a mouse, storage devices, and webcams. Actually, if one needs to perform serious tasks, requires powerful multitasking and processing, or require compatibility with a particular storage device or accessory, there is no better option other than the laptop. Although tablets can manage some of these requirements they cannot manage the efficiency, reliability and bulkiness like that of a laptop. This clearly demonstrates that personal computers (PC) are much more needed as compared to tablets for they can perform more duties than tablets10. Laptops are also known to accommodate more applications that can be used in more serious business other than gaming, photos, or media streaming. For instance, programming is an essential part of computer technology development. This technology is normally developed for personal computers such as laptops that can accommodate the applications required in their development. Tablets have not managed to outshine computers in this aspect. Other work related applications that include management, and accounting systems can only be supported by laptops especially due to its hardware interface. Actually, tablets have managed to replace a personal computer in entertainment and communication related aspects. However, it has not been able to replace personal computer in other office related operations in almost all professional fields. PC vs. Tablet in the Office PCs machine is regarded to have a higher computation powerful as compared to the tablets. They have a more superior processor, ability to have a higher RAM and high capacity hard disk among other things. Moreover, the PC has a great interface that makes it easier for users to use the computer effectively without any struggle. This includes the presence of a keyboard, and a mouse other than a touch screen in the tablet that acts as an input device. Touch screen limits the user's ability to key in extensive data or information on the tablet. On the contrary, both a desktop and laptop provide the user with all that she or he required inputting a huge amount of data in a computer. This makes a PC computer to be much more applicable in an office than a tablet. A tablet can only handle light tasks which are more based on personal use. In this regard, a PC is more applicable in an office as compared to a tablet11. Office computers also need to accommodate a number of applications which are unique to each organization. In this regard, they must have a capacity to accommodate different applications which ease the office operations. PC machines have a high capacity to accommodate all these requirements. It also has the ability of multitasking and thus enhancing effectiveness office operation, an ability that cannot be found in a tablet. On the contrary, a tablet cannot manage to handle all these tasks. In this regard, most organization will be completely unable to replace PCs with tablet since tablets cannot manage to handle their workload or to support their application. This is a clear indication that although tablets may manage to replace PCs in all other personal operation, they are absolutely unable to replace PCs in the office and thus, PCs will remain viable to customers that use them for office purposes12. Conclusion Since the development of the first personal computer, the world has constantly been experiencing modification in the industry. A personal computer has popular for a long time without any other equivalent technology in the world. However, the situation changed with the invention of a tablet and smartphones. The two devices fulfilled users desire to have a more portable computer that one can always carry along. This attracted many people into the device, distracting the population attention from a personal computer. This resulted in a decline in the PCs demand and eventually into their manufacturing. The demand for tablets and smartphones has since then been growing steadily while that of PCs going down. This has made the PCs lose their position as the major player in the world technology. However, that does not imply that PCs are no longer needed in people's life. A tablet has limited power of functionality and thus, it cannot be applied in all situations.
